Mount Everest – also called Qomolangma Peak or Mount Chomolungma –

Mount Everest – also called Qomolangma Peak or Mount Chomolungma – is the highest mountain on Earth, and the highest point on the Earth’s continental crust, as measured by the height above sea level of sea level's summit, 8,848 metres (29,029 ft).
